It is with great sadness we announce the passing of Eva Rita Walsh, age 91, beloved mother, grandmother, great-grandmother and aunt, on Wednesday, May 13, 2015, at the Northside General Hospital.
Born in North Sydney on April 18, 1924, she was the daughter of the late William and Alexandrine Penny.
Eva was a very outgoing person, who loved having people come to her home. She especially loved all of her caregivers, who showed great care and concern for her. She was a member of St. Joseph Church, North Sydney, and the last surviving member of her immediate family.
Eva is survived by her daughter Patricia 'Patsy' (George) Ferneyhough, North Sydney and two sons, Ronnie Walsh (Linda), Florence, N.S. and David Walsh, at home. Also surviving are her three grandchildren, Tracy and Ronnie Jr. Walsh and Troy (Heather) Ferneyhough, Sydney Mines; her three great-grandchildren, Adam, Ryan and Matthew Ferneyhough and also a number of nieces and nephews.
Eva was predeceased by her husband James Walsh, two sons Eric and James Walsh and her sister Mary Apestiguy.
Special thanks to her homecare workers, the Victoria Order of Nurses, Dr. Patrick O’Grady and the nursing staff of 2 West at the Northside General Hospital.
Visitation for Eva will be held 2-4 and 7-9 p.m. Sunday in the W.J. Dooley Funeral Home, 107 Pleasant St., North Sydney. A funeral mass will be held at 10 a.m. Monday at St. Joseph Church with Rev. Patrick O’Neill officiating. Burial will follow in Holy Cross Cemetery, North Sydney.
Memorial donations may be made to the Victoria Order of Nurses.
